Record Performance and Growth
SoFi reported a record quarter with adjusted net revenue reaching $689 million, marking a 30% year-over-year growth. This accelerated growth is a testament to the company's ability to adapt and innovate in a tumultuous environment, despite facing challenges such as rate drops and the collapse of financial institutions in their neighborhood.
The company's financial services segment, which now makes up more than a third of its total revenue, grew by 102% year-over-year to $238 million. This growth is a result of the company's strategic expansion into non-lending segments, which now make up 49% of total revenue and grew by 64% year-over-year.
Innovation and Brand Building
SoFi's focus on innovation and brand building is a significant driver of its growth. The company's one-stop shop approach, which attracts cross-buying behavior and a flywheel effect, has been instrumental in driving member engagement and product growth. This strategy has resulted in a record number of new members and products, with a total of 9.4 million members and 13.7 million products.
The company's marketing efforts, including partnerships with the NFL, NFL Stadium, and high-profile athletes, have played a crucial role in establishing SoFi as a trusted household brand name. The awareness generated by these campaigns has been highly effective in driving acquisition costs down and generating profits that can be reinvested in new product innovations.
Diversified Revenue Streams
SoFi's shift towards fee-based, capital-light, and lower-risk revenue sources has been a key factor in its financial success. The company's loan platform business, which grew by 5x year-over-year, is a prime example of this strategy. The platform has become a significant revenue source, contributing to the company's record quarter.
Moreover, the company's focus on diversifying its revenue streams has helped it navigate the challenges posed by rate drops and other market fluctuations. With a mix of lending and non-lending segments, SoFi is well-positioned to weather future economic conditions.
